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for 2021 was approximately ¥2.999 billion, representing a 23.73% increase compared to ¥2.424 billion in 2020[22]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ders for 2021 was approximately ¥174 million, a decrease of 29.69% from ¥248 million in 2020[22]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was approximately ¥128 million, down 37.20% from ¥204 million in 2020[22]. - The net cash flow from operating activities for 2021 was approximately ¥165 million, a decline of 47.02% compared to ¥311 million in 2020[22]. - The total assets at the end of 2021 were approximately ¥2.784 billion, an increase of 16.26% from ¥2.394 billion at the end of 2020[22]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ders at the end of 2021 were approximately ¥1.790 billion, up 5.06% from ¥1.704 billion at the end of 2020[22]. - The basic earnings per share for 2021 were ¥0.8512, a decrease of 29.69% from ¥1.2107 in 2020[23]. - The diluted earnings per share for 2021 were also ¥0.8512, reflecting the same percentage decrease as the basic earnings per share[23]. - The weighted average return on net assets for 2021 was 10.10%, down 5.01 percentage points from 15.11% in 2020[23]. - The company's operating costs increased by 36.24% to CNY 2.585 billion, primarily due to rising raw material and shipping costs[44]. Revenue Trends - In Q1, the company reported revenue of approximately ¥640.31 million, which increased to ¥883.69 million in Q4, showing a significant growth trend[26]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was ¥44.43 million in Q1, dropping to ¥18.21 million in Q3, but rebounding to ¥75.16 million in Q4[26]. - The cash flow from operating activities showed a positive trend, moving from a negative ¥34.08 million in Q1 to a positive ¥98.89 million in Q4[26]. - Total revenue for the year reached CNY 3,834,473,305.64, with a year-on-year increase of 14.40% in domestic sales and 14.62% in international sales[47]. - Revenue from the food and feed additives segment reached approximately ¥957.18 million, with a gross margin of 21.96%, reflecting a 1.4% increase in revenue compared to the previous year[105]. Research and Development - Research and development expenses rose by 19.31% to CNY 88.13 million, reflecting the company's commitment to innovation[44]. - The company holds 41 invention patents and has been involved in several national technology projects, indicating strong R&D capabilities[35]. - The company has completed several R&D projects, including the development of a clean production process for sorbic acid and high-quality potassium sorbate[57]. - The number of R&D personnel is 105, making up 15.17% of the total workforce[56]. - The research and development strategy emphasizes the improvement of existing processes and the development of new products, particularly in food additives and pharmaceutical intermediates[92].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the first half of 2021 was ¥1,411,374,811.35, representing a 20.28% increase compared to ¥1,173,392,532.69 in the same period last year[21]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ders decreased by 37.56% to ¥80,682,615.62 from ¥129,224,345.75 year-on-year[21]. - The net cash flow from operating activities dropped significantly by 83.85% to ¥28,654,438.52 compared to ¥177,404,980.20 in the previous year[21]. - The total assets increased by 7.60% to ¥2,576,295,339.37 from ¥2,394,434,224.25 at the end of the previous year[21]. - The basic earnings per share decreased by 38.10% to ¥0.39 from ¥0.63 in the same period last year[22]. - The weighted average return on net assets fell to 4.60%, down from 7.91% in the previous year, a decrease of 3.31 percentage points[22]. - The net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was ¥59,638,746.24, a decrease of 50.44% compared to ¥120,343,382.22 in the same period last year[21]. Operating Costs and Expenses - Operating costs increased by 30.82% to CNY 1,243,388,098.79, primarily due to rising raw material prices and increased sales volume[31]. - Research and development expenses rose by 41.09% to CNY 12,103,548.85, reflecting the company's commitment to new product development[31]. - The price of acetic acid, a key raw material, rose from CNY 3,700 per ton at the beginning of January to CNY 8,100 per ton by mid-June, significantly impacting operational costs[28]. Cash Flow and Liquidity - Cash and cash equivalents decreased by 47.59% to ¥469,828,716.87, accounting for 18.22% of total assets[34]. - Accounts receivable increased by 35.59% to ¥528,479,722.46, representing 20.51% of total assets due to business growth and increased revenue[34]. - Inventory rose by 47.55% to ¥190,347,214.42, making up 7.39% of total assets, attributed to increased finished goods and goods in transit[34]. - Short-term borrowings increased by 14.06% to ¥351,061,100.00, accounting for 13.61% of total assets[34]. Environmental Compliance and Management - The company has established a standardized environmental management system and has obtained ISO 14001:2004 certification, ensuring compliance with environmental regulations[48]. - The company has implemented continuous monitoring for various pollutants to ensure compliance with environmental regulations[67]. - The company has a wastewater treatment capacity of 5000 tons per day, utilizing UASB, anaerobic, and aerobic treatment processes, ensuring compliance with the national wastewater discharge standards[74]. - The company has implemented comprehensive air pollution control measures, including the installation of online monitoring devices for emissions from the pyrolysis furnace and VOC concentrations at the plant boundary[75].
